medical student
A student enrolled in a faculty of medicine, training to become a doctor. The Japanese medical program is six years, so 医学生 typically spans first through sixth-year students.
弟は医学生だ。
My younger brother is a medical student.
医学生は試験に追われる毎日を送っている。
Medical students spend their days chased by exams.
六年生の医学生は病院で実習を行う。
Sixth-year medical students do their clinical training at hospitals.
医学 (medicine) + 生 (student). The 生 suffix attaches to fields to form names for students of that field.
COMMON COLLOCATIONS:
- 医学生になる: to become a medical student
- 医学生の実習: medical-student clinical training
- 医学生時代: one's days as a medical student
STUDENT SUFFIXES (生):
- 大学生: university student
- 高校生: high-school student
- 留学生: international student
- 歯学生: dental student
RELATED:
- 研修医: medical resident (after graduation, in training)
- 医師: doctor, physician (licensed)
